Transaction d764d26539e2a353be0c5fd07394f54baf6b2b6ea158a0c07e1315080ef0759c
1 Input
1 Output
-
d764d26539e2a353be0c5fd07394f54baf6b2b6ea158a0c07e1315080ef0759c:0
- value
- 304856
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 99a18d8d32770cd4fd16a779a1165632b774d739 OP_EQUAL
- address
- 3FhLqnh112kUFipFpT2V4dC4Jf2y7AzyaM